Ubuntu灯服务器与单独安装


Ubuntu lamp-server vs separate installations?

使用lamp服务器与单独安装Apache、MySQL和PHP有区别吗

我正在将一个网站从Windows转移到Linux。它是一个在本地网络上运行的动态MySQL+PHP网站。该网站可由同一网络上的WiFi和以太网上的其他计算机访问。

我以前只将WampServer用于localhost培训目的,也将Apache、MySQL和PHP单独用于公共网站。服务器也将对一些CGI脚本使用Python。

我知道WampServer主要用于培训,而不是托管开放网站,所以我想知道它在LAMP堆栈中是否相似。

这台电脑将在同一台机器的不同分区上安装Ubuntu 14.04和Windows 7。

最后,有人能就Ubuntu和Windows版本的Apache之间的配置差异提供一个很好的指南吗?(配置文件、htdocs和日志文件在哪里;如何监控和管理MySQL和Apache?)

安装LAMP本质上与单独安装每个组件相同。对于初学者来说,这尤其是一条更好的路线,因为你可以确保所有东西都安装正确。为此,你需要研究很多东西。首先,简单地学习Ubuntu命令。但是,我绝对建议使用Ubuntu LAMP服务器而不是Windows服务器。不过,任何人都很难在论坛帖子中告诉你你需要做的一切。您需要从多个教程中获取信息。php的配置文件在/etc/php5/apache2/php.ini中,您的apache配置文件通常是/etc/apache2/apache2.conf。如果您想使用/var/www而不是/var/www/public_html作为网站根目录,您需要在apache2.onf中更改它,因为在ubuntu 14.04中,默认值是public_html

<Directory /var/www/> //instead of /var/www/public_html/
    Options Indexes FollowSymLinks
    AllowOverride None
    Require all granted
</Directory>

只要找到那条线并把它改一下。还要记住运行以下命令:服务容量2重新启动每次配置更改后,都会在服务器中进行更改。这些只是这个过程的随机提示,大部分都需要教程。但是,首先要学习Ubuntu命令。